Tarrant County commissioners lifted a burn ban today, but fireworks are a still no go for the 4th of July.
Although, outdoor burning is allowed again, the county still forbids burning at night or when the wind speed is more than 20 mph. Only brush, tree limbs, grass clippings and leaves must be burned and water must be available at all times.
The burn ban has been in place since Jan. 15 by Burleson Mayor Ken Shetter because of high winds and dry conditions. The ban was lifted because of the heavy rains Tarrant County has seen this March.
